Description
New mini-hotel located in a quiet and green part of the village of Rafailovici. The hotel rises 30 m above sea level and offers a magnificent view of the Bay of Becici.
Location: rafailovići, 4 km from Budva, only 50 metres from the popular bečići beach, 22 km from Tivat airport.
The hotel has 8 rooms.
Consists of a multistory building.
Beach: public sandy-pebble beach is 50 m from the hotel (1st coastal line). Umbrellas and plank beds - charge. The length of the beach 1950 m.
Accepted credit cards: Visa, Euro/Mastercard.
Pets are not allowed.
On the hotel territory: outdoor pool, Parking, restaurant, car rental, Laundry
Attractions: Jacuzzi, sauna
For children: baby cot (on request)
The distance to the nearest airport is 22 km.

If you’re looking for a fitness retreat disguised as a hotel, this is your place! Forget elevators—here, you'll get complimentary stair-climbing sessions up to six floors. Who needs a gym, right?
Parking? Oh, that's extra special. You’ll enjoy a scenic daily walk from a paid parking lot next to the Sea Star Hotel (€8/day, only if you're lucky enough to book for four days or more!). An exclusive, premium touch.
The rooms? Authentic vintage Yugoslavian vibe. Our door refused to close, giving that open-air, connected-to-nature feel. And the portable Wi-Fi device? A genius move—8 hours of battery life ensures you focus on the “real” experience without distractions like internet access.
Showers come with a built-in indoor pool feature, as the water beautifully floods the bathroom floor (the drain is more decorative than functional). Cleaning services? You’re in charge! I found 3-4 food wrappers myself, so you get a free mindfulness cleaning session. What a treat!
Television? Who needs it! You're staying in an economic double room—enjoy your four-wall meditation zone. As for the view? Brick walls have never looked so inspiring.
Lighting is kept intentionally dim, perhaps to help you discover your inner self, rather than your reflection in the mirror. Small details like the fridge door randomly opening add a sense of suspense and surprise throughout your stay.
Let’s not forget the five-star guest service. The Turkish staff are wonderfully kind, but the local staff offer a thrilling, emotionally charged experience—raw, real, and straight to the point. Plus, they thoughtfully kept our passports hostage for a day. How else would we have felt truly “checked in”?
All in all, a stay I’ll remember forever (because it’s the last time). Highly recommend for those seeking adventure, unpredictability, and a complete detox from comfort.
